Car history:
Edit 31-01-15:
I bought this car in summer 2014, the car will be shipped to Denmark, Europe for a frame off.

The car will be Monaco Orange (990) again, with 69 sidepipes.
The drive line will be SBC 427, TH200R4 and 3.70 rear.

c3_dk

Below from the owner before me:

I purchased this car 3 years ago and never started restoration. This car was purchased from the previous owner in 1991 out of California (and still has 1991 California plates on it). That is the last time it's seen the road. The frame is in excellent condition with no visible sign of deteriation. It comes with a freshly rebuilt 350 (NOM) motor (casting #3970010) still on the motor stand. I also had the Muncie 4-speed completely overhauled. The original color of the car is Monaco Orange (code 990) and the interior is Black leather (code # 402). Even though the car came with aftermarket header pipes, I'am including a pair of the original Ram horn exhaust manifolds. The car was originally a 350 automatic car, but I chose to replace it with an original 4 speed Muncie, pedals and shifter. The options on the car are: Power Steering, Tilt / Telescopic Steering Column, Power Brakes, Air Conditioning, Power Windows, Leather Seats. This car would be an excellent car for restoration. 118,000 miles. February 5, 2009.
